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read Ingredients
For the Chicken
- Chicken Breasts – Boneless, skinless chicken breasts are perfect for quick cooking and flavor absorption.
- Olive Oil – A drizzle of olive oil helps to keep the chicken tender while cooking.
- Poultry Seasoning – Enhances flavor; substitute with salt, pepper, and garlic powder if needed.
For the Garlic Spread
- Unsalted Butter – Essential for adding richness and moisture to your garlic spread.
- Minced Garlic – Imparts a robust aroma; garlic paste is a quick substitute.
- Chopped Parsley – Adds color and freshness; fresh basil can be a delightful alternative.
- Crushed Red Pepper Flakes – Offers a touch of heat; adjust according to your spice preference.
For the Bread Base
- Italian-style Loaf – Provides crunch and absorbs the alfredo sauce beautifully; day-old bread is best for optimal texture.
For the Alfredo Sauce
- Heavy Cream – Creates that beloved rich alfredo sauce; substitute with half-and-half mixed with flour for a lighter version.
- Parmesan Cheese – For a nutty and salty flavor; Romano cheese can also be used for a different twist.
- Mozzarella Cheese – Melts magnificently for that gooey, creamy finish; consider mixing with provolone for more depth.

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read
Step 1: Prepare Chicken
Start by cutting boneless, skinless ch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ces. In a bowl, toss the chicken with olive oil and poultry seasoning until evenly coated. Heat a skillet over medium heat, then add the chicken and cook for 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until golden brown and cooked through. Remove from the skillet and set aside as you prepare the garlic bread.
Step 2: Prep Bread
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a small bowl, mix melted unsalted butter, minced garlic, chopped parsley, and crushed red pepper flakes. Slice the Italian-style loaf in half lengthwise and spread the garlic mixture generously over both halves. Place the loaf on a baking sheet and toast in the oven for 5-10 minutes, or until the edges are golden and crispy.
Step 3: Make Alfredo Sauce
Using the same skillet where you cooked the chicken, melt a tablespoon of unsalted butter over low heat. Add min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Pour in heavy cream, stirring constantly, and then add grated Parmesan cheese and chopped parsley. Simmer for 3-5 minutes, or until the sauce thickens slightly. Remove from heat and set aside while finishing preparation.
Step 4: Assemble Bread
Take the toasted garlic bread out of the oven. Spread half of the creamy Alfredo sauce evenly over each half of the loaf. Next, place the cooked chicken pieces on top, followed by a generous sprinkle of shredded mozzarella cheese. Drizzle the remaining Alfredo sauce over the cheese for an extra layer of deliciousness.
Step 5: Finish
Return the prepared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read to the oven and bake for an additional 5 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ly. For added texture, you can broil the top for 1-2 minutes for a golden finish. Once done, let it cool slightly before slicing into pieces and serving warm.

Make Ahead Options
These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read creations are perfect for busy home cooks looking to save time during the week! You can prep the chicken and garlic spread up to 24 hours in advance. Just cook the chicken and allow it to cool before storing it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. The garlic bread can be assembled (without baking) and refrigerated for up to 3 days—just cover it tightly with foil. To maintain the quality and prevent the bread from getting soggy, keep the sauce separate until it’s time to bake. When ready to enjoy, simply drizzle the remaining Alfredo sauce over the bread and bake it in the oven for about 10 minutes. You’ll have a delicious dish ready with minimal effort!

How to Store and Freeze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read
Fridge: Wrap leftover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il and store in the fridge for up to 3 days.
Freezer: To freeze, slice the bread and place it in an airtight container or freezer bag. It will keep well for up to 3 months; be sure to label with the date!
Reheating: For the best texture, reheat leftovers in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10-15 minutes until heated through. Avoid microwaving as it may make the bread soggy.
Assembly Tip: You can prepare the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read in advance, refrigerate it before baking, and then pop it in the oven right before serving for a fresh-out-of-the-oven experience!
Expert Tips for Chicken Alfredo Garlic Bread
- 
Use Day-Old Bread: Opt for day-old Italian-style bread to ensure better texture; it absorbs the Alfredo sauce without becoming soggy. 
- 
Marinate Chicken: Marinating the chicken in olive oil for at least 10 minutes enhances its flavor and keeps it juicy during cooking. 
- 
Avoid Overcooking: Cook the chicken until golden but ensure it remains juicy. Overcooked chicken can become dry, so keep an eye on it! 
- 
Adjust Spice Levels: Customize the heat by adjusting the amount of crushed red pepper flakes; you can always add more if you like a kick! 
- 
Broil for Crunch: For an extra crispy finish, pop the assembled garlic bread under the broiler for 1-2 minutes before serving. 
- 
Assemble Ahead: Prepare the chicken and garlic bread in advance; store them separately in the fridge and assemble before baking for best results.
